About PT Hawaii Waipahu
PT Hawaii Waipahu specializes in physiotherapy and wellness services, offering a range of treatments including aqua therapy and massage therapy. With a focus on alleviating pain and improving mobility, they cater to clients with various physical needs.
The experience at PT Hawaii is characterized by a welcoming atmosphere and a dedicated staff that is committed to providing personalized care. Clients often rave about the supportive environment and the effectiveness of the therapies offered.
Located in Waipahu, HI, PT Hawaii is accessible for local residents seeking physical therapy services. However, it's important to note that the facility currently lacks handicap accessibility for wheelchair-bound clients.
Editor's Review
PT Hawaii Waipahu stands out as a beacon of hope for those seeking expert rehabilitation care across the Hawaiian Islands. Since its inception in 1999, this facility has garnered a solid reputation, boasting a commendable 4.6 out of 5 rating based on 61 reviews. Clients frequently commend the knowledgeable staff and the unique offerings available, such as the only 8-foot Aqua Therapy pool on the West side of the island. As Hawaiian F150 noted, 'The therapist are exceptionally trained, certified and supportive,' showcasing the high level of expertise that clients can expect when they walk through the doors.
However, not everything is perfect. While many reviews praise the staff and treatments, there have been recurring concerns regarding ADA accessibility. Nelson Peralta mentioned, 'This place has no handicap accessibility for wheelchair bound clients inside the facility,' which highlights an area that could use improvement. Despite this significant issue, the overall sentiment remains overwhelmingly positive, with many clients echoing T. Kepa's sentiments: 'Great staff, and great PT. Also, friendly patients. Such a great place to heal and be.'
